About Arc Raiders
Arc Raiders is Embark Studios’ free-to-play third-person extraction shooter set in a post-apocalyptic world where humanity has retreated underground. As a Raider, you venture to the dangerous surface to scavenge resources, fight off relentless ARC machines, and extract before other players — or the machines — end your run.
The game blends intense PvE combat against a variety of robotic enemies with the ever-present tension of PvP encounters. Every raid is a risk-reward calculation: go deeper for better loot, or extract early and live to fight another day. Between raids, you upgrade your underground base’s workstations, craft better gear, and unlock new skills to push further on your next run.
Key features include:
- Free to play on PC (Steam), PS5, and Xbox Series X/S
- Solo, duo, and trio squad support
- 7 upgradeable crafting workstations
- Three skill trees: Mobility, Survival, and Conditioning (76 total points)
- Diverse ARC machine roster from light scouts to boss-tier threats
- Multiple maps including Dam Battlegrounds and Stella Montis
- Blueprint-based weapon crafting system
- No pay-to-win mechanics

ARC Machine Overview
ARC machines are the primary threat on the surface. Understanding each type is essential for efficient raiding.
Light ARC — any weapon works:
- Leapers: Fast, aggressive melee units. Dodge their pounce and finish with a shotgun burst.
- Hornets: Airborne scouts. Prioritize them before they call reinforcements.
Heavy ARC — Heavy Ammo and weak point focus required:
- Bastions: Armored ground units. Target the glowing joints on their legs and torso.
- Bombardiers: Long-range artillery. Close the distance fast or use cover aggressively.
Boss-tier ARC — specific strategies required:
- Matriarch: The most dangerous enemy in the game. Requires coordinated weak point targeting and heavy explosives. See the ARC Machine Weak Points guide for the full breakdown.
Skill Tree Priority
Recommended unlock order for your first 20 skill points:
| Priority | Skill | Tree |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1st | Marathon Runner | Mobility | Reduces stamina cost for all movement — foundational for every raid |
| 2nd | Quick Heal | Survival | Faster consumable use saves your life in tight spots |
| 3rd | Fortitude | Survival | Passive HP increase, essential for solo survivability |
| 4th | Nimble | Mobility | Faster vault and climb speed for map traversal |
| 5th | Scavenger | Conditioning | Increased loot interaction speed — more loot per raid |
Pro tip: Don’t spread points across all three trees early. Go deep into Mobility first, then Survival. Conditioning is a late-game investment.
Crafting Workstation Priority
Upgrade these workstations first:
| Workstation | Priority | What It Unlocks |
|---|---|---|
| Workbench | Highest | Core weapon and gear blueprints |
| Medical Lab | High | Better healing items — directly impacts survival |
| Gunsmith | High | Weapon attachments and ammo upgrades |
| Explosives Station | Medium | Grenades and traps for ARC machine control |
| Gear Bench | Medium | Armor upgrades and utility equipment |
| Refiner | Low | Resource processing — useful at endgame |
| Utility Station | Low | Gadgets and support items |
Extraction Tips
Extraction is where most runs are won or lost. Key principles:
- Extract at 12–15 minutes — PvP activity peaks in the final 5 minutes when squads are loaded with loot and desperate
- Use less popular extract points — the obvious exits are watched; learn the secondary routes
- Listen before moving — footsteps, gunshots, and ARC machine audio tell you where other players are
- Consistent small extractions beat risky big runs — especially while learning the maps
- Never sprint to extract — walk the final approach to avoid audio detection

Frequently Asked Questions
What is Arc Raiders and what type of game is it?
Arc Raiders is a third-person co-op extraction shooter developed by Embark Studios. Players take on the role of Raiders — scavengers living underground who venture to the surface to loot resources while fighting off waves of autonomous ARC machines and other players. The game blends PvE combat against robotic enemies with PvP tension during extraction.
Is Arc Raiders free to play?
Yes. Arc Raiders is free to play on PC (Steam), PlayStation 5, and Xbox Series X/S. It features optional cosmetic purchases but no pay-to-win mechanics.
Can I play Arc Raiders solo?
Yes. Arc Raiders supports solo play, duos, and trios. Solo is harder but very viable with the right loadout and extraction strategy. Focus on early extraction timing and avoiding the final 5 minutes when PvP peaks.
What should I prioritize as a beginner?
Unlock Marathon Runner in the Mobility skill tree first, then build toward the Il Toro shotgun + Ferro rifle combo. Keep your kit under 5,000 coins until you understand the maps. Extract early and consistently rather than going for big loot runs.
What are ARC machines?
ARC machines are the autonomous robotic enemies that dominate the surface world. They range from light units like Leapers and Hornets to heavy threats like Bastions and Bombardiers, up to boss-tier enemies like the Matriarch. Each has specific weak points and requires different tactics to defeat efficiently.
How does crafting work in Arc Raiders?
Crafting is done through 7 workstations in your underground base — Workbench, Gunsmith, Explosives Station, Gear Bench, Medical Lab, Utility Station, and Refiner. You need blueprints and materials looted from raids. Upgrade workstations to unlock higher-tier gear.
